In slope-intercept form find a line that passes through (-4, 6) and is perpendicular to 2x + 3y = 12

Respuesta :

kenlingdad kenlingdad
  • 11-12-2019

Answer:

y = 3/2 * x + 12

Step-by-step explanati

2x + 3y = 12

y = -2/3x + 4

slope: -2/3

slope' of perpendicular line: 3/2

6 = 3/2 * (-4) + b

b = 12

equation: y = 3/2 * x + 12
